Outdoor signage is important, but don’t forget about the power of indoor signage.

Indoor signage can provide direction for the customer; showing them where certain things are located, and the services that your business offers.

Use indoor signage to your advantage, guide your customers to where you want them to be. 

Break through the noise, digital signage can increase brand awareness by 47.7%, and boost average purchase amount by nearly 30%.

It can also improve the customer experience and even increase sales and loyalty. Today’s consumer is totally oversaturated with most advertising mediums, but where signage earns an edge is in its relative unfamiliarity. We’re not bored of seeing it, so it has the capacity to genuinely capture and hold our attention. That’s backed up by Nielsen data, showing that 75% of consumers recall seeing a digital billboard in the last month, and 55% were highly engaged.
